News hit today that publishing giant Electronic Arts has acquired a stake in the Chinese publishing company The9. The deal includes distribution rights for the forthcoming FIFA Online to the mainland Chinese market. The9 is also the distributer of Vivendi’s popular World of Warcraft and games like Hellgate:London. It is unknown at this time how the investment of money from EA will effect prior business relationships for the Chinese company.
What is known is that EA is interested in making its presence stronger among the Asian community and this deal helps cement that goal of tapping the potential gamers in China.
